SUMMARY:

The Project Manager plays a critical role in planning, execution, and delivery of strategic projects for Mutual Bancorp. The incumbent will manage multiple initiatives concurrently, including developing, maintaining relative project documentation, and escalating issues for resolution. The role requires a strong understanding of banking operations and project management processes, along with the ability to drive accountability and resolve issues using a solutions‑oriented mindset.

ESSENTIAL JOB FUNCTIONS & RESPONSIBILITIES:

Direct Project Management

  • Lead and manage multiple projects through all phases of the project lifecycle involving cross‑functional teams, requiring expertise in a variety of areas. Coordinate resources and ensure accountability for deliverables.
  • Develop and maintain detailed project plans, schedules, budgets, logs, and other documentation. Maintain project files and Teams channel.
  • Develop, prepare, and deliver project presentations as needed.
  • Anticipate, identify, and escalate issues, driving resolutions and mitigation plans.
  • Serve as liaison between internal teams and external partners to maintain alignment on priorities.
  • Track and report project progress, risk, and dependencies to leadership.
  • Exercise diplomacy to manage delicate situations and work towards solutions.
  • Follow additional Bank policies and programs as needed (for example, working with Third Party Risk Management for vendor or service onboarding, assisting in completion of risk assessments, etc.).
  • Support change adoption and sustainability through post‑project closure process and transition to business as usual.

Project Office Administration

  • Assist in facilitating monthly project updates and other project management documentation.
  • Monitor resource allocation and make recommendations to adjust timelines, resources, and processes.
  • Assist in the writing of project charters to define scope, objectives, approach, and team members.
  • Assist business‑line project managers to stay on track by effective and regular communication.
  • Mentor, train, and coach business‑line project managers in the organization’s Project Management methods.
  • Assist in maintaining project and initiative pipeline.
